Toasty Deli Hoagie

Total Time

Prep: 35 min. Broil: 5 min.

Makes

6 servings

This deluxe sub sandwich is stacked with yummy ingredients, then broiled, so it’s perfect for a backyard picnic. For an even fresher taste, whip up your own guacamole. —Staci Hoard, Bronston, Kentucky

Ingredients

  • 1 loaf (1 pound) French bread
  • 2 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1/2 pound thinly sliced deli smoked turkey
  • 1/2 pound thinly sliced deli ham
  • 6 slices hard salami
  • 1 medium sweet yellow pepper, julienned
  • 1 small red onion, thinly sliced
  • 1/2 pound sliced provolone cheese
  • 1-1/2 cups guacamole

Directions

  1. Cut French bread in half lengthwise; place cut side up on a baking sheet. Bake at 350° for 4-5 minutes or until toasted.
  2. In a small bowl, combine the mayonnaise, lemon juice and garlic; spread over bread bottom. Layer with turkey, ham, salami, pepper, onion and cheese. Bake for 7-8 minutes or until meat is heated through; broil 3-4 in. from the heat for 3 minutes or until cheese is lightly browned.
  3. Spread guacamole over bread top; place over cheese. Cut into six slices.

Nutrition Facts

1 each: 601 calories, 29g fat (9g saturated fat), 67mg cholesterol, 1549mg sodium, 53g carbohydrate (5g sugars, 6g fiber), 37g protein.
